Nose

There is great aromatic complexity, with notes of plum, raspberry, strawberry, chocolate, vanilla, cinnamon, and tobacco.

Palate

The wine has good balance and volume, its structure benefitting from firm yet silky tannins.

Winemaking

Sun-drenched days and chilly nights in Antigal’s finest and highest-lying vineyard allowed the Malbec grapes used for this limited edition single-parcel wine to ripen slowly, intensifying color and aromas. Minimal handling and cold temperature winemaking at our winery protected the integrity of the fruit. After 22 months of oak aging, the wine was poured into uniquely designed, individually numbered bottles.

Food Pairing

Intensely flavored meats such as wild boar, goat, lamb, kid, slow cooking stews, hard-paste cheeses, and defined flavors, roasted vegetables. It is also an excellent companion for good chocolate or for those who enjoy cigars.
